Game Type
Typical Return to Player (RTP)
Slot Machines 88% – 98%
Blackjack 95% – 99%
Roulette (European) 97.3%
Poker (Video) 93% – 98%

Understanding the Return to Player (RTP) percentages can empower players to make informed decisions about which games offer the best odds of winning. While RTP is not a guarantee of success, it provides a statistical indication of the long-term payout rate of a particular game.

Security Measures and Responsible Gaming

When dealing with financial transactions and personal information, security is of paramount importance. Reputable mobile casino applications employ robust security measures to protect user data and prevent fraudulent activity. These measures typically include encryption technology, secure server infrastructure, and multi-factor authentication. Regular security audits and compliance with industry standards, such as PCI DSS, are also crucial for maintaining a secure environment. Users should also be vigilant about protecting their own accounts by using strong passwords, avoiding public Wi-Fi networks, and being cautious of phishing attempts. Trustworthy platforms will clearly outline their security protocols and demonstrate a commitment to user safety.

Alongside security, responsible gaming practices are essential. Mobile casinos should provide tools and resources to help users manage their gambling habits and prevent addiction. These tools may include deposit limits, self-exclusion options, and time limits. Information on recognizing the signs of problem gambling and accessing support services should also be readily available. A commitment to responsible gaming demonstrates a platform's commitment to the well-being of its users and helps foster a healthier gambling environment. Furthermore, platforms should adhere to age verification procedures to prevent underage gambling, reinforcing their dedication to ethical practices.

Understanding the Legal Landscape

The legality of mobile casino applications varies significantly depending on the jurisdiction. Some countries have fully legalized and regulated online gambling, while others maintain strict prohibitions. It’s vital for users to be aware of the legal status of these applications in their respective regions before participating in any gambling activities. Platforms operating legally will typically hold licenses issued by reputable regulatory bodies, ensuring adherence to strict standards of fairness and transparency. Users can verify the legitimacy of a platform by checking for valid licensing information on its website or through the relevant regulatory authorities. Ignoring these legal considerations can lead to potential fines or other legal repercussions.

Furthermore, financial regulations regarding online gambling transactions are also important to consider. These regulations may impact the availability of certain payment methods or require users to report their winnings for tax purposes. Understanding these financial implications is crucial for maintaining compliance with local laws and avoiding any legal complications. Platforms often provide guidance on these matters, but it’s ultimately the user's responsibility to ensure they are fully aware of their obligations.
